Diddy Kong Racing reveals unused character Roo
Nintendo

Diddy Kong Racing reveals unused character Roo

Nearly three decades after the release of Diddy Kong Racing, a new unused character from the game has been shown – a kangaroo known as Roo. Kevin Bayliss, who worked on the N64 title as an artist, shared a look at Roo on social media. Later in development, Pipsy took her spot on the roster. Bayliss explained that it didn’t... Gamers file class action lawsuit against Nintendo over U.S. tariff refunds
Nintendo

Gamers file class action lawsuit against Nintendo over U.S. tariff refunds

According to a report from Game File, a pair of gamers have filed a class action lawsuit against Nintendo. This will represent everyone in the U.S. who purchased products impacted by a price increase between February 1, 2025 and February 24, 2026. Gregory Hoffert and Prashant Sharan say they bought Nintendo products that saw a price increase because of tariffs....
